Publisher's summary

This is a book about discovering what we really need. There are a lot of second-best options, but we weren't made to live a second-best life. Finding what we actually need is different than what we are often offered. There are many books full of opinions, steps and programs. This isn't one of them. This is about craving the things that matter. Things that don't just work, but last.

In a life that may seem to be all fun and games with an endless supply of balloons, author Maria Goff shows how this life is also lived with intentionality, passionate purpose, and a little planning - all of which make a life rich in legacy. But she had to figure out the help she needed first in order to live the beautiful life God wanted for her and wants for us.

Love Lives Here is a collection of stories that include the ways Maria and her husband, Bob, navigated family their way, without clear instructions or a road map. It's about what they learned to make their lives meaningful and whimsical and how they created a space for their family to grow together while they reached outward.

Tenderness and welcome

I don't think I've thought much about what "welcome" really means. Sweet Maria Goff embodies the notion, and every word in this book is proof. "Love Lives Here" is an invitation into relationship and community. It is a loving description of how the Goffs intentionally create safe spaces, warmth, and whimsy -- even in the most trying and painful of circumstances.
"Love Lives Here" works as both memoir and guidebook. The author models that intentionality by weaving memory with lessons learned. She explains her way forward. She doesn't simply arrive at conclusions, she shows her work.
